用户管理列表页增加同步组织人员按钮

用户管理列表页搜索用户可设置为全局搜索
This commit is contained in:
yaoyn
2024-03-27 17:29:18 +08:00
parent f4adcd3dff
commit d55f879846
2 changed files with 36 additions and 4 deletions

View File

@ -25,6 +25,7 @@ enum Api {
User = '/organization/user',
MultiInfo = '/organization/user/info/multi',
Password = '/organization/user/reset-password',
syncOrgAndUser='/organization/syncOrgAndUser/fromDataCenter',
enabled = '/organization/user/enabled',
Online = '/organization/user/online-users/page',
OffOnline = '/organization/user/offline-users',
@ -107,6 +108,20 @@ export async function resetUserPassword(id: String, mode: ErrorMessageMode = 'mo
},
);
}
/**
* @description: 同步部门人员
*/
export async function syncOrgAndUser(source: String, mode: ErrorMessageMode = 'modal') {
return defHttp.put(
{
url: Api.syncOrgAndUser,
data: { source },
},
{
errorMessageMode: mode,
},
);
}
/**
* @description: 更新用户